Quick heads-up on Pinwheel UI versioning: we cut a minor release every sprint, and anything touching component props needs a changeset file in the PR. No changeset, no merge — the bot will nag you. Majors are rare and go through the design council first. The full policy, with examples of what counts as breaking, lives on the internal page below.

wiki page, bahip-yahip: https://grafana.qirvanlabs.corp/browse/display/projects/cc3a1b9dbfc9

## Deployment

The Quickfind autocomplete index is rebuilt on every deploy, and yes, it's slow — roughly 40 minutes for the full Merrivale catalog. Deploys therefore run blue/green: the new index builds on the standby node while the old one keeps serving. Do not interrupt a build midway; partial indexes serve garbage suggestions until the next full rebuild. The builder and the serving node both read the configuration values listed below.

config for bawef-tajof:
RALMIR_PIN=7092
RALMIR_METRICS_HOST=metrics.ralmir.paliqcorp.corp
RALMIR_LOG_LEVEL=error
RALMIR_TENANT=tamix

## Tuning

The receipt mailer (Almsgate) batches donation receipts and sends through the Thornquay relay. On-call: if the queue backs up, resist the urge to crank batch size — the relay rate-limits per connection, and bigger batches just mean bigger retries. Scale worker count first, then shorten the flush interval. Dedupe window must stay longer than the retry horizon or donors get duplicate receipts, which generates tickets. All knobs live in one place and are read at worker start. Current production values follow.

tuning table, kajop-yafof:
QUOTAS = {
    "wenath": 10,
    "ulaael": 5,
}

Step 4: Publish the symbolication bundle. After the Crashloom pipeline finishes processing the build's debug symbols, verify the bundle checksum against the build manifest before uploading. The ingest gateway in the Ostrel region rejects unsigned bundles outright, and a rejected bundle means crash reports for that version arrive unsymbolicated. Confirm the checksum match twice, then sign the upload request using the deploy key that follows.

rollout seal: bky6_63q7Qj